Comprender el código fuente jdk
Para comprender mejor la concurrencia de Java, hace algún tiempo recibí especialmente un manual de análisis de código fuente JDK escrito a mano y un atlas de programación concurrente de un amigo de Alibaba. Echemos un vistazo:
Manual de análisis del código fuente de JDK
Basado en JDK7 y JDK 8, analiza exhaustivamente el código fuente de todo el paquete concurrente. La implementación de la mayoría de las funciones de concurrencia en JDK 8 es la misma que en JDK 7, pero se han agregado algunas características adicionales. Por ejemplo, CompletableFuture, nueva implementación de ConcurrentHashMap, StampedLock, LongAdder, etc.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Detalles mostrados
Haz clic y arrastra para mover.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Álbum de programación concurrente
Contiene una gran cantidad de gráficos, texto y análisis de código fuente para ayudarlo a comprender el conocimiento relevante. Con la ayuda de estas imágenes y textos, aprender en este orden al menos le facilitará el comienzo.
Ver el panorama general
Haz clic y arrastra para moverte.
Detalles mostrados
Haz clic y arrastra para mover.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Haz clic y arrastra para moverte.
Debido a que hay demasiados detalles en esta información, solo puedo tomar capturas de pantalla de algunos puntos de conocimiento y dar una introducción aproximada. ¡Cada nodo tiene contenido más detallado! Si hay amigos que necesitan la versión completa, pueden apoyarme a través de un mensaje privado de tres vías con un solo clic y seguir a Responder 000 para obtener más información gratuita. Espero que puedas obtener algo al leerlo~